Saint Lukes Health System Nuerosurgery Clinics are looking for a Certified Medical Assistant (CMA) to be an integral part of our provider team that delivers high quality patient-centered medical care to our community. This position is responsible for assisting providers in the evaluation management and delivery of professional medical care in a busy multi-specialty physician practice. This position is located at the Plaza (KC MO) and is full time Monday-Friday with no holidays or weekends. Some travel to the Lees Summit campus is required.

Specific duties include

Provide an excellent patient experience by managing the flow of patients providing excellent customer service establishing rapport with patients and maintaining a professional demeanor.

Conduct Pre-visit plans room patients and obtain vitals

Phlebotomy

Administer injections and coordinate vaccines

Assist providers with procedures

Utilize the EMR system and scan/download documents

Conduct telephone screening (with protocols)

Cover front office responsibilities as needed

No experience as a Medical Assistant or not been through an MA Program Look no further we provide training and support to help you succeed.

The Medical Assistant Program allows participants to learn about a variety of Saint Lukes Physician Group clinics. The 10-week paid program will offer a comprehensive review of body systems including pharmacology medical terminology lab values and BLS certification. Medical Assistants in training will also be introduced to Saint Lukes culture with an emphasis on customer service and patient safety.

  • Paid 10-week Medical Assistant Training Cohort Program

  • Next session starts on June 1.

Schedule

  • Week 1-5: In class didactic content

  • Week 5-8: Clinicals with instructor

  • Week 9-10: Home clinic orientation with Success Coach
